NICKEL CFDs vs Futures

For Chinese traders, Nickel CFDs offer distinct advantages over futures or physical metal. Futures require a futures account with a Chinese commodity broker and a minimum contract size of 1 ton, which is capital-intensive. Physical nickel trading involves storage, insurance, and import/export regulations. CFDs allow fractional trading with leverage up to 1:20, requiring only a small margin. On MT5, you can trade Nickel CFDs with tight spreads and no expiry date, unlike futures contracts that roll over. However, CFDs are OTC products and carry counterparty risk — choose a broker with segregated client funds. For retail traders in China who cannot easily access the London Metal Exchange (LME) or Shanghai Futures Exchange (SHFE), CFDs provide the closest alternative with 24-hour liquidity during market hours.

Best trading times - NICKEL from China

Nickel trading sessions align with global metal exchanges. For Chinese traders in Beijing Time (UTC+8), the most active period is the London open at 15:00, which continues until the US close around 05:00 the next day. The Shanghai Futures Exchange session runs from 09:00 to 15:00, offering local liquidity but lower volatility. The best time to trade Nickel CFDs is during the London–New York overlap (20:00–00:00 Beijing time), when spreads are tightest and volume highest. Avoid trading during the Asian lunch break (11:30–13:30) when liquidity drops. Economic data releases from China (e.g., industrial production) at 10:00 Beijing time can cause sharp moves. Set your MT5 alerts for these windows to catch breakouts.

Key economic events - China

Nickel prices are heavily influenced by Chinese economic data. Key events for China-based traders include: China Industrial Production (released monthly at 10:00 Beijing time) — higher output signals increased nickel demand. LME Nickel Warehouse Stocks (daily at 15:00 Beijing time) — falling stocks often push prices up. US Non-Farm Payrolls (first Friday, 20:30 Beijing time) — affects USD and commodity prices. Also watch for Indonesian mining policy announcements (nickel ore export bans) and global EV sales reports. Use MT5's Economic Calendar tool (Ctrl+E) to filter events by impact level. During high-impact events, widen spreads and reduce position size. Set news alerts on your mobile MT5 app to avoid being caught off-guard.

Execution & slippage - China

Nickel is a volatile metal, and slippage can occur during high-impact news or low liquidity. For Chinese traders, execution quality depends on the broker's liquidity providers and server location. Brokers with servers in Hong Kong or Singapore offer lower latency from mainland China. Expect slippage of 0.5–2 pips during normal trading, but during events like LME nickel price limits, slippage can exceed 5 pips. Use limit orders instead of market orders to control entry prices. On MT5, enable 'Instant Execution' mode to reduce re-quotes. Our reviewed brokers use ECN/STP models that minimize slippage by aggregating multiple liquidity sources. Always check the broker's slippage policy in their terms — some guarantee no negative slippage on stop-loss orders.

Islamic accounts & swap fees - China

Nickel CFDs incur swap (overnight financing) charges when held past the daily rollover time (usually 00:00 server time). For Chinese traders seeking Islamic (swap-free) accounts, several brokers offer them upon request. These accounts do not charge or credit swap for Nickel positions, complying with Sharia law. To activate, contact support after registration — some brokers require a minimum deposit of $500 or a declaration of faith. Note that swap-free accounts may have a holding period limit (e.g., 30 days) on certain instruments. For long-term swing traders in China, swap costs can erode profits, so an Islamic account is beneficial. Always confirm swap-free eligibility for Nickel specifically, as some brokers apply it only to forex pairs.

Risk management - China

Nickel CFDs carry high risk due to extreme price swings — in 2022, Nickel prices doubled and halved within weeks. Chinese retail traders should use strict risk management: never risk more than 2% of account equity per trade. Set stop-loss orders on every Nickel position, and consider trailing stops to lock profits. Nickel's correlation with Chinese industrial demand means monitoring PMI data and steel production figures. Use MT5's built-in risk calculator to position size correctly. Leverage amplifies both gains and losses — start with 1:10 or lower. Keep a trading journal to track emotional decisions. Remember that CFD trading is not suitable for all investors; only trade with capital you can afford to lose.

Scam warnings - China

Chinese traders are frequent targets of unregulated brokers promising 'guaranteed returns' on Nickel CFDs. Red flags include: brokers that accept WeChat Pay or Alipay directly (legitimate offshore brokers rarely use these), promises of zero spreads, and pressure to deposit via personal bank accounts. Always verify the broker's license number on the regulator's website. Avoid brokers that refuse to disclose their registered address. Another common scam is 'bonus hunting' — brokers offering large deposit bonuses with unrealistic trading volume requirements. Never share your MT5 login credentials with anyone. Deposits & Withdrawals - China

Depositing and withdrawing funds for Nickel CFD trading from China involves several options. Bank Transfer: Supported by most brokers, but Chinese banks may restrict transfers to offshore brokers. Processing takes 1–3 business days, and SWIFT fees ($10–$30) apply. Credit Card: Visa/Mastercard accepted, instant deposits, but some Chinese banks block CFD-related transactions. Skrill and Neteller: e-wallets offering instant deposits and withdrawals, with fees around 1–2%. USDT (Tether): increasingly popular — deposit USDT via TRC-20 or ERC-20 network, with near-zero fees and instant processing. Withdrawal methods must match the deposit method initially. Minimum deposits range from $50 to $200 USD. Always check the broker's withdrawal policy — some charge fees for inactive accounts. We recommend using USDT or Skrill for speed and reliability. Currency conversion from USD to CNY is handled by your bank or e-wallet at market rates.
